Term metathoracic tibia ID (Ontology) FBbt:00004709 (Fly Anatomy)
Definition Segment of the metathoracic leg. Proximally, it articulates with the femur and distally with the first tarsal segment. On its posterior side it has 1 transverse row of bristles, between and including longitudinal rows 2 and 3.[ FlyBase:FBrf0031004 FlyBase:FBrf0219028 ]
Also Known As "T3 tibia"
